## **Core Concept**
The question pertains to the composition of Deoxyribonucleic acid (DNA), specifically focusing on the types of proteins associated with it. DNA, a molecule that carries the genetic instructions used in the growth, development, functioning, and reproduction of all known living organisms and many viruses, is primarily composed of nucleotides. However, when considering proteins associated with DNA, we are often referring to histone proteins.
## **Why the Correct Answer is Right**
The correct answer, **. Histones**, is right because histones are a family of basic proteins whose main function is to form a core around which DNA winds, creating a structure called chromatin. This association helps pack the DNA into the nucleus, allowing for the large eukaryotic genomes to be stored within the confines of a cell's nucleus. There are five major types of histones: H1, H2A, H2B, H3, and H4. Histones play a critical role in DNA packaging and gene regulation.

## **Clinical Pearl / High-Yield Fact**
A key point to remember is that **histones** are crucial for DNA packaging into chromatin. Alterations in histone modifications have been implicated in various diseases, including cancer. This highlights the importance of understanding the role of histones in DNA organization and gene expression regulation.
